Waxhaw Storm Roof Leak Drivers
Water damage in Waxhaw tends to cluster in predictable windows because of the local climate. Waxhaw experiences frequent thunderstorms and heavy rainfall, especially during the spring and summer months, which can lead to sudden roof leaks and water damage. The region's humid climate also contributes to prolonged moisture exposure, increasing the risk of structural damage.
